This page documents break-glass access during the Ferrowick monolith decomposition. While the user module is being extracted into its own service, dual-write failures can strand accounts in an inconsistent state. Maintainers may then use the emergency console to force-sync a user record; every use must be logged in the migration journal. The console authenticates with a shared recovery passphrase, which is kept on the line below.

unlock words, hahaf-fajeg: quenmir-belius

## Local setup

This branch tracks the Korvil fd-leak hunt. Build with `make debug` to enable descriptor tagging. Run the harness, then check `fdwatch` output for unclosed handles — leaks log to the audit table every 30s. You'll need read access to that table to correlate leaks with requests. Connect with the string below.

primary connection of kagup-yafof = mssql://eliiel_svc:sEtyLqo@db-d010.zarqeltech.local:5432/pelix

Hey Priva,

Quick heads-up before Friday's DR drill for the Inkmill markdown pipeline: we'll restore the renderer config from the cold backup, so you'll need the escrow credentials handy. Grab a coffee first — the restore takes a while. For the sealed vault copy, the recovery passphrase is below.

recovery phrase for kahop-kahap: istys-novdor-joreth-silir-eliys